Indiana University-Southeast (IUSE) is a Public, 4-years school located in New Albany, IN and Indiana University-South Bend (IUSB) is a Public, 4-years school located in South Bend, IN. Following list and table compares two rivalry schools in various academic factors.
  • Indiana University-Southeast has higher submitted SAT score (1,100) than Indiana University-South Bend (1,070).
  • Indiana University-Southeast (85.23% acceptance rate) is tighter than Indiana University-South Bend (86.88% acceptance rate) to get in.
  • Indiana University-South Bend (4,326 students) is larger than Indiana University-Southeast (3,672 students).
